Keiko Fujimori looks set to win Peru's election
Photo: Martin Mejia/AP/TT

With 99.86 percent of the votes counted, Fujimori has 50.12 percent of the vote in the election held on June 7. This represents a margin of just over 43,000 votes over leftist candidate Roberto Sánchez.

An estimated 39,300 votes remain to be counted, according to Onpe.

Keiko Fujimori is making her fourth attempt to become president. She is the daughter of former authoritarian President Alberto Fujimori, who was deposed and is imprisoned.
